Re: [Ovillo] correcto uso de form en una tabla
No estamos hablando de layout sino de datos tabulares, donde en cada una de las filas hay datos relacionados y que se deben tratar como un formulario. Yo creo que tener un formulario por fila tiene todo el sentido, aunque no lo soporte la versión actual de HTML. Incluso me atrevería a proponer algo como trform action= method= ... Un saludo, David Chr5 escribió: - Si nos ajustamos a la visión actual basada en los estándares, deberíamos partir de un tableless layout, osea, separar los elementos forms, de los elementos de tabla. Son dos conceptos que actualmente no tiene sentido fusionar. Las tablas tienen su mundo propio de etiquetas y los formularios también. 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o
Re: [Ovillo] correcto uso de form en una tabla
Fe de erratas: me perdonen vd la ortografía. 2009/5/18 Tei oscar.vi...@gmail.com: Puestos a extender el estandar, y puesto que el problema es real, y HTML se queda corto. ( vamos a suponer que es cierto que datos tabulares + formularios por cada linea es una necesidad real, que lo es ) ...yo preferiría que los input pudieran vivir fuera del form, asi:... 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o
Re: [Ovillo] correcto uso de form en una tabla
Puestos a estender el estandar, y puesto que el problema es real, y HTML se queda corto. ( vamos a suponer que es cierto que datos tabulares + formularios por cada linea es una necesidad real, que lo es ) ...yo preferiría que los input pudieran vivir fuera del form, asi: input type=text form=producto_31 name=precio / /tdtd input type=submit form=producto_31 name=Cambiar precio / ... form id=producto_31 input type=hidden name=modo value=cambiarvalores / /form Claro que esto es mas apropiado para la lista de correo www-h...@w3.org y no la nuestra. Ante este problema, yo he tomado la solución de phaseolus, pero porque podía permitirme crear una dependencia de javascript. Una pagina normal no debería permitirse esa dependencia. 2009/5/18 David Pardo da...@corunet.com: No estamos hablando de layout sino de datos tabulares, donde en cada una de las filas hay datos relacionados y que se deben tratar como un formulario. Yo creo que tener un formulario por fila tiene todo el sentido, aunque no lo soporte la versión actual de HTML. Incluso me atrevería a proponer algo como trform action= method= ... Un saludo, David Chr5 escribió: - Si nos ajustamos a la visión actual basada en los estándares, deberíamos partir de un tableless layout, osea, separar los elementos forms, de los elementos de tabla. Son dos conceptos que actualmente no tiene sentido fusionar. Las tablas tienen su mundo propio de etiquetas y los formularios también. -- -- ℱin del ℳensaje. 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o
Re: [Ovillo] correcto uso de form en una tabla
Pues también está bien... Alguien sabe si se está trabajando en este tipo de cosas para especificaciones futuras? Tei escribió: Puestos a estender el estandar, y puesto que el problema es real, y HTML se queda corto. ( vamos a suponer que es cierto que datos tabulares + formularios por cada linea es una necesidad real, que lo es ) ...yo preferiría que los input pudieran vivir fuera del form, asi: input type=text form=producto_31 name=precio / /tdtd input type=submit form=producto_31 name=Cambiar precio / ... form id=producto_31 input type=hidden name=modo value=cambiarvalores / /form Claro que esto es mas apropiado para la lista de correo www-h...@w3.org y no la nuestra. Ante este problema, yo he tomado la solución de phaseolus, pero porque podía permitirme crear una dependencia de javascript. Una pagina normal no debería permitirse esa dependencia. 2009/5/18 David Pardo da...@corunet.com: No estamos hablando de layout sino de datos tabulares, donde en cada una de las filas hay datos relacionados y que se deben tratar como un formulario. Yo creo que tener un formulario por fila tiene todo el sentido, aunque no lo soporte la versión actual de HTML. Incluso me atrevería a proponer algo como trform action= method= ... Un saludo, David Chr5 escribió: - Si nos ajustamos a la visión actual basada en los estándares, deberíamos partir de un tableless layout, osea, separar los elementos forms, de los elementos de tabla. Son dos conceptos que actualmente no tiene sentido fusionar. Las tablas tienen su mundo propio de etiquetas y los formularios también. 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o
[Ovillo] Problema anchura div
Muy buenas...tengo un problema de anchuras nunca mejor dicho. Os explico Se trata de la maquetacion de un foro tr class=bordesrojos padtop id=%= respuesta.id % !-- Avatar -- td class=escrito_por width=50 /td !-- Usuario y fecha -- td class=escrito_por width=130 style=padding:10px 10px 10px 0 /td !-- Numeración de comentarios -- td div id=original_%= respuesta.id %%# AQUÍ SE VE EL MENSAJE ORIGINAL %/div div class=num_comentario%= link_to(respuesta.contador, respuesta.contenido_link) %/div !-- Texto -- div id=texto_respuesta_%= respuesta.id % style=margin-left:38px; max-width:630px; %= render :partial = respuestas/texto_y_enlaces, :locals = { :respuesta = respuesta } % /div /td /tr tr style=height:1px; padding:0px; td colspan=4 div id=reply_to_%= respuesta.id % /div /td /tr La estructura funciona perfectamente, salvo que cuando se le mete una URL larga destroza la maquetacion en el IE6. En los demas navegadores no pasa nada pero en IE6 arrastra la pantalla hasta el final de la URL. Habia penado usar la propiedad max-width, pero IE6 no incluye esta propiedad. Tampoco puedo usar esto que he visto por google, ya que no convence en el trabajo. Buscan algo mas generico. #contenedor { max-width: 1200px; width: expression(document.body.clientWidth 1201? 1200px: auto); } Alguien puede tirarme un cable?no se como meterle mano al ausnto sin usar max-width ni el ejemplo anterior de Javascript :( 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o
Re: [Ovillo] Problema anchura div
Decir solamente que el codigo que puse anteriormente se corresponde con un partial, seria como el respuestas/show que se ve abajo (he omitido el codigo que no era necesario) pero las propiedades de la tabla contenedora estan intactas. table class=tabla2 width=100% summary=respuestas % for respuesta in @respuestas -% %= render :partial = 'respuestas/show', :locals = { :respuesta = respuesta } % % end % 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o
Re: [Ovillo] Problema anchura div
IE6 interpreta la propiedad width como si fuese max-width por lo que te puedes valer de eso. De todas formas creo que lo que tienes que modificar es la propiedad overflow, que por defecto está a auto y ponerla a scroll aunque no estoy seguro. El 18 de mayo de 2009 18:43, jose vicente ribera pellicer joseran...@gmail.com escribió: Decir solamente que el codigo que puse anteriormente se corresponde con un partial, seria como el respuestas/show que se ve abajo (he omitido el codigo que no era necesario) pero las propiedades de la tabla contenedora estan intactas. table class=tabla2 width=100% summary=respuestas % for respuesta in @respuestas -% %= render :partial = 'respuestas/show', :locals = { :respuesta = respuesta } % % end % 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o
Re: [Ovillo] correcto uso de form en una tabla
El 18 de mayo de 2009 5:07, Tei oscar.vi...@gmail.com escribió: Puestos a estender el estandar, y puesto que el problema es real, y HTML se queda corto. ( vamos a suponer que es cierto que datos tabulares + formularios por cada linea es una necesidad real, que lo es ) ...yo preferiría que los input pudieran vivir fuera del form, asi: input type=text form=producto_31 name=precio / /tdtd input type=submit form=producto_31 name=Cambiar precio / ... form id=producto_31 input type=hidden name=modo value=cambiarvalores / /form Claro que esto es mas apropiado para la lista de correo www-h...@w3.org y no la nuestra. Ante este problema, yo he tomado la solución de phaseolus, pero porque podía permitirme crear una dependencia de javascript. Una pagina normal no debería permitirse esa dependencia. Eso seria bueno, por lo pronto en un intento mas tengo lo siguiente. Si a alguien se le ocurre como mejorarlo o cualquier critica (rompo con alguna norma?) se lo agradeceria, soy como Dr. House, rebotando las ideas sale algo mejor jejeje. [HTML] div class=tabla_resultado form class=tabla_encabezado ul li class=titulolabelcomprobacion/label/li li class=titulolabelvale/label/li /ul /form form action=estado.htm method=get ul li class=datocomprobacion/li li class=datovale/li /ul /form form action=estado.htm method=get ul li class=datoinput value=comprobacion //li li class=datoinput value=vale //li /ul /form /div [CSS] .tabla_resultado { display: table;} .tabla_resultado form { display: table-row-group;} .tabla_resultado li { display: table-cell;} form.tabla_encabezado { display: table-header-group;} Por cierto, como en mis primeros correos, quiero hacer algo como un una hora de calculo y eso incluye que los datos al principio no se pueden editar, los ves, pero si le das doble click si te deja editarlos, que con JS me cambiaria el tr con los datos como texto (renglon 1) a campos input (renglon 2, no se toma en cuenta el encabezado). 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o
[Ovillo] [OT] Opiniones sobre diseño
Hola a todos. Aprovecho el alto nivel de actividad y conocimientos de los participantes de esta lista para pedir opinión sobre este diseño: http://andresgutierrez.net/solimar/bocetos/ Perdón por el off-topic y un saludo. Andrés www.andresgutierrez.net ___ Lista de distribución Ovillo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org Puedes modificar tus datos o desuscribirte en la siguiente dirección: http://lists.ovillo.org/mailman/listinfo/ovillo